It seems that MGW Short Throw Spec -x shifter has a cult following and thats what everyone gets but why? I live near a local steeda shop and its cheaper. Does anyone know the major difference between these two and why the Tri-ax is never talked about?

https://www.mgwshifters.com/shifters/mustangs/139
https://www.steeda.com/steeda-s550-...ce-short-throw-shifter-15-16-gt-555-7317.html
i think the tri ax is not talked about because mgw has a history and a reputation that is widely known as being great, im not saying steeda doesnt because they do as well. not only that but the mgw is a beautiful piece that is precise and crisp. its just great. everything about the piece itself and the company as a whole is how things should be done. again not knocking steeda by any means. the other factor i think is people have tried other shifters and end up with an mgw in the end and its simply as good if not better than pretty much every other option. been reading this forum for a couple years now and it seems that tri ax people dont switch down the road so that says something to their happiness. the major difference between the two if i remember correctly that the mgw replaces all the shift linkage and is transmission mounted where as the tri ax uses some of the shift linkage and can be either body or trans mounted. pls someone correct me if im wrong about the tri ax. but the mgw is simple and precise. never missed a shift, falls right into gear, has a great feel and you can tell all that went into making it.
